Seven members of a fringe Dalit outfit were arrested on Wednesday for allegedly hurling petrol bombs at a theatre in Madurai where blockbuster 'Baahubali' was screened, with no report of casualty, police said.

The compound wall of the theatre was damaged. None were present in the theatre when the incident occurred, they said.
Members of 'Puratchi Puligal' (Revolutionary Tigers) surrendered before police and were later arrested, they said.
The activists claimed that the film contained derogatory dialogues about Dalits.
Police said they had hurled the bombs just to gain publicity for their outfit.
Recently, some Dalit outfits, including Athi Tamizhar Katchi, had staged a demonstration in front of the theatre, but were arrested and later released with a warning.
Following the incident, police pickets were posted in all theatres.
Police said strict action would be taken against those who indulged in such actions.
